B-2 Flight control system development flight test lessons learned

摘要

The B-2 aircraft completed Engineering and Manufacturing Development (EMD) flitht test in June 1997.This marked the end to a highly successful program where many challenges were overcome to produce a revolutionary combat capable aircraft.The unique flying wing configuration,large airspeed and altitude envelope,and emphasis on low observability presented the flight control development team with a formidable task.The goal of B-2 Flight Control System (FCS) development was to provide an aircraft with satisfactory handling qualities during all phases of flight,for all vehicle configurations,and under a wide range of atmospheric conditions.Meeting this goal required integration of the flight control,aerodynamic,structural,propulsion,subsystem,and avionics disciplines.This integrated approach was used in the flight test program provides a technical overview of selected unique B-2 aircraft characteristics and FCS design challenges encountered.Flight test results,anomalies encountered.solutions implemented,and test management techniques will also be discussed.the methods outlined and lessons learned may be useful for testing current and future aircraft.
